Bigbear.ai Holdings . Wt Earnings Call Transcript Summary of Q1 2026
Key points for investors: BigBear.ai reported Q1 2026 revenue of $34.4M (flat YoY) with significant improvement in gross margin to 34% (up ~1,300 bps). Backlog increased 14% from Q4 to $281.9M. The company closed the quarter with $131M in cash and investments. Management highlighted several strategic contract wins: a classified, sole‑source intelligence community contract with a ~$53M ceiling (prime contractor); two airport deployments (Chicago O’Hare and Dallas Fort Worth) totaling ~$7M; shipbuilding-related wins with Chantier Davie and Bollinger Shipyards; and generative AI/platform contracts with NASA, Army INSCOM, and the Naval Research Lab. The firm affirmed full‑year 2026 revenue guidance of $135M–$165M. Operating investments increased: SG&A rose (driven by Assage-related amortization, legal/proxy costs, and go‑to‑market expansion) and R&D rose to $5.5M. Net loss narrowed to $56.8M (from ~$62M) aided by lower interest expense and higher interest income, but adjusted EBITDA remained negative $9.9M. Noncash charges (~$36M) related to derivative fair‑value changes and debt conversion impacted results. Management is executing an organizational realignment to integrate sales, tech, delivery, and customer success around two target markets (national security; trade & travel), is integrating recent acquisitions (Assage, CargoSphere) and launching new commercial offerings, and has made senior hires (including Troy Miller to lead DHS engagement). Positive DHS budget developments and a new retail shareholder voting program were also highlighted.
